         The Statement of Schedule 13D originally filed with the Securities and
Exchange Commission on May 6, 1996, by Synopsys, Inc., a Delaware corporation,
as amended by Amendment No. 1 (the "Schedule 13D"), relating to the Common
Stock, par value $0.01 per share ("Common Shares"), of Cooper & Chyan
Technology, Inc., a Delaware corporation (the "Issuer"), is hereby amended and
supplemented as set forth below. Terms not defined herein have the meanings
assigned thereto in the Schedule 13D.

         This Amendment is the final amendment to the Schedule 13D.

ITEM 4.  PURPOSE OF TRANSACTION.

         To consummate a merger with Cadence Design Systems, Inc. ("Cadence"),
Issuer caused to be converted all of Synopsys' Common Shares into shares of
Common Stock of Cadence (the "Cadence Shares"). The conversion resulted in
Synopsys having a beneficial interest of less than five percent of the Cadence
Shares.

ITEM 5.  INTEREST IN SECURITIES OF THE ISSUER.

         "(a), (b) and (c) On May 8, 1997, the Issuer merged with and into a
wholly-owned merger subsidiary of Cadence, 555 River Oaks Parkway, San Jose, CA
95134. Issuer and Cadence effected the merger by converting each share of the
Common Shares into eighty-five hundredths (0.85) of a share of Common Stock of
Cadence, par value $0.01 per share.

         As a result of this merger and conversion of Synopsys' Common Shares to
Cadence Shares, Synopsys beneficially owns 798,625.06 Cadence Shares,
constituting 0.90% (less than 1%) of the outstanding Cadence Shares. Synopsys
has sole voting and dispositive power with respect to the 798,625.06 Cadence
shares owned by it. To Synopsys' knowledge, none of the persons named in Item 2
above owns any Cadence Shares."

         (d) Not applicable.

         (e) Synopsys ceased to be a beneficial owner of more than five percent
of Cadence Shares on May 8, 1997, as a result of the merger and conversion."
